About the role
We are seeking a detail-oriented and experienced Inventory Cost Accountant to join our global finance team. This role will focus on inventory reconciliation across multiple entities and regions, ensuring accuracy and consistency in financial reporting for our apparel operations worldwide. You will be involved in logistical planning, scheduling, organizing, and controlling all inventory-related activities. This position reports to the Accounting Manager and frequently interacts with internal teams and external partners.
Responsibilities
- Inventory Reconciliation:
- Maintain accurate records of product receipts, shipments, and the movement of products.
- Monitor system inventory levels at all warehouses; ensure product fulfillment, replenishment, and return shipment activities are mirrored in the ERP systems.
- Perform monthly and quarterly reconciliations of inventory accounts across multiple entities and warehouses.
- Investigate and resolve discrepancies between physical inventory, ERP systems, and general ledger.
- Collaborate with supply chain and operations teams to validate inventory movements and adjustments.
- Multi-Entity Accounting:
- Maintain accurate records for intercompany inventory transactions and transfers.
- Ensure compliance with internal controls and accounting standards (US GAAP/IFRS).
- Month-End Close & Reporting:
- Prepare journal entries, accruals, and account reconciliations related to inventory.
- Assist in preparing inventory-related reports for internal stakeholders and external auditors.
- Analyze inventory valuation, obsolescence, and shrinkage trends.
- Support management by performing projects and other tasks as assigned by supervisor.
- Systems & Process Improvement:
- Work with IT and finance teams to enhance ERP inventory modules and reporting tools.
- Identify and implement process improvements to streamline reconciliation workflows.
